Layui 和 JSP 是协同工作的前后端技术:Layui 负责前端交互和界面呈现,而 JSP 负责服务器端逻辑和数据处理。JSP 可以使用 Layui 脚本,访问表格、表单、图表等功能。Layui 可通过 AJAX 与 JSP 交换数据,让 JSP 处理服务器端逻辑并返回动态内容。
Layui 和 JSP 的关系
Layui 和 JSP 都是用于 Web 开发的技术,但它们在以下方面存在着密切关系:
1. 协同工作
layui 主要是一个前端框架,提供构建用户界面的工具,而 JSP 是一个服务器端技术,用于处理动态内容和生成 HTML。它们可以协同工作,其中 layui 处理客户端的交互和呈现,而 JSP 负责处理服务器端的逻辑和数据处理。
2. JSP 中使用 Layui
JSP 可以在其页面中使用 layui,就像使用其他 JavaScript 框架一样。通过在 JSP 中包含 layui 的脚本文件,可以访问 layui 提供的功能,例如:
3. 服务器端数据处理
layui 可以通过 AJAX 向 JSP 页面发送和接收数据。JSP 服务器可以处理这些请求,执行所需的逻辑,并使用layui 函数返回动态内容或更新用户界面。例如:
<code class="jsp"><% String data = request.getParameter("data"); // 在服务器端处理数据 String result = processData(data); out.print(result); %></code>
<code class="javascript">// 在 layui 中发送 AJAX 请求 $.ajax({ url: "process.jsp", data: { data: 'some data' }, success: function(result) { // 更新 layui 用户界面 $('#result').html(result); } });</code>
通过这种方式,Layui 和 JSP 可以协同工作,为 Web 应用程序提供一个完整的解决方案,既涉及客户端交互,也涉及服务器端处理。
以上是layui和jsp有什么关系的详细内容。更多信息请关注PHP中文网其他相关文章!